Formula for volume of a cylinder is Pi X r-squared X height

pi is 3.14

r (radius, half the diameter) is 8 feet, r-squared (8 X 8) is 64

h is 3.5 feet

so volume is 3.14 X 64 X 3.5 = 703

all units were feet, so answer is in cubic feet

You wanted answer in gallons. There are about 7.5 gallons in a cubic foot

703 X 7.5 = 5275 gallons

by the way, a cubic foot of water is about 64 pounds, so you've got

703 X 64 = 44,992 pounds of water there, roughly 22.5 tons!

Don't set up that pool in your living room.

How many gallons are in area of 30' diameter x 34 tall?

To find the number of gallons in a tank with a diameter of 30 feet and a height of 34 feet, you need to calculate the volume using the formula for the volume of a cylinder (πr^2h). First, find the radius by dividing the diameter by 2 (30/2 = 15). Then, calculate the volume by multiplying π (3.14159), the radius squared (15^2), and the height (34). Finally, convert the volume to gallons by multiplying by 7.48052 (1 cubic foot = 7.48052 gallons).

How do you find the diameter a the cylindeer base if you know the height and volume?

Volume = Pir2 X height Diameter = 2r Pi = 3.1416 Solve for diameter Volume/height = 3.1416(diameter/2)2 (square root of (Volume/height/3.1416)) X 2 = diameter of the cylinder base
